gpt4 book ai didi

eclipse - 在 Scala 2.11 中使用 util.parsing

转载 作者:行者123 更新时间:2023-12-01 22:59:08 26 4
gpt4 key购买 nike

我已经使用 Eclipse Scala IDE 编写了一个 Scala 程序,该程序使用 scala.util.parsing.JSON ,我想将其转换为支持 Scala 2.11 版本。在 Scala 2.11 中我收到错误:错误:对象解析不是 util 包的成员。我发现解析库默认不再在util包中,而是必须是downloaded separately here .

我已经下载了它并尝试将其作为新的源文件夹添加到我的 Eclipse 项目中,但没有成功。这些说明仅用于将其添加到 sbt,但如果我只想在 Eclipse 中使用它,我认为这与我无关。

我应该尝试在某处查找 JAR 文件吗?

最佳答案

Should I try to find a JAR file somewhere?

是的,你应该这样做。 :)

具体来说,您应该使用这个(使用 SBT 语法):

libraryDependencies += "org.scala-lang.modules" %% "scala-parser-combinators" % "1.0.2"

如果您使用 SBT,则以上行应该是您需要添加到 build.sbt 的全部内容。如果你想通过下载的方式手动添加到你的项目中,可以在Maven Central上找到它。 。

scala-parser-combinators 库在 2.11 中被删除,这样不使用它的人就不必为将它包含在 scala 运行时库中而付出代价。因此,想要使用它的人现在必须明确地将其包含在他们的构建中。请注意,XML 库在 2.11 中也被类似地删除为其自己的库。

关于eclipse - 在 Scala 2.11 中使用 util.parsing,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/26691750/

26 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com